Transaction 42c39b8140106a4a9b3824e893c8c8a7ba6027887d670d8b3f2e88d54d8ecab5
1 Input
2 Outputs
- 42c39b8140106a4a9b3824e893c8c8a7ba6027887d670d8b3f2e88d54d8ecab5:0
- 42c39b8140106a4a9b3824e893c8c8a7ba6027887d670d8b3f2e88d54d8ecab5:1
value 4143
address 37Jo9whotsUK1w86wv4zQXFqVrHDHosvEK
value 25587
address 12S6myAaDXGhhTqzzerQhxbodqEbJiTnt1